Wellesley Massachusetts Real Estate Market Report 1st Quarter '08

The total number of single family home sales in Wellesley for the 1st quarter of 2008: 50. The change from thesame period last year (61): -11, a decrease of 18%.

The median sale price was $1,079,750. The change from the same period 2007: -$70,250, a decrease of 18%.

Average Days on Market was 146, slightly less than the same period last year (155). The average List Price to Sales Price ratio also decreased slightly, to 96% from 95%.

There are currently 133 single family homes on the market in Wellesley, down from 157 a year ago. The median asking price is $1,375,000, up from $1,259,000 1 year ago.

All information is from the MLS Property Information Network, Inc.
